COVID CASES
The State Health Officer, Dr. Harris said the state saw 5,571 cases of COVID-19 last weekend. The school age cases are up 700%.  They are saying that everyone should be vaccinated and Harris urges masks in schools.  Dr. Harris also said that between 88-89% hospitalized patients are unvaccinated. The hospitals are full and there are many critically ill people being held in the emergency departments as many rooms are being converted to ICU rooms. Alabama is struggling to keep schools open and parents and students would like things to be back to normal.  Please say prayers as we need some serious help thru these trying times.

WEST HUNTSVILLE
A $200 million development is under construction in West Huntsville that includes 800 homes.  Upland Park, located on Enterprise Way is at the entrance to Research Park and will cover 60 acres with senior residents, restaurants, retail, offices, entertainment and public green space.
